Transaction 43d502fcb11ed649a4218aba732c8c6fd9f2ef4c60aff343dce03f415201668c
1 Input
2 Outputs
- 43d502fcb11ed649a4218aba732c8c6fd9f2ef4c60aff343dce03f415201668c:0
- 43d502fcb11ed649a4218aba732c8c6fd9f2ef4c60aff343dce03f415201668c:1
value 2500000
address 3Qypt9165irCLffn4F4LHmuXw7FiKdVoDG
value 17679590
address 14efPGn1kZxjYheWkVmsZJkbQyEZeYzgZB